Hello,

I'm currently having an issue with some type of algae and need some help identifying what type it is. My tank is 150 gallon with 30 gallon sump, it's been up for about 18 months. This is my first reef tank and have ran the tank from the beginning as an ULNS system because all i read about nutrients causing issues. I could never get any nitrate reading and phosphates would usually read around .012 with the hanna ULR checker.

After reading several posts on the R2R forum about low nutrients possibly causing dinos I've dosed NaNO3 and Na3PO4 and brought the levels up to 8ppm NO3 and .1 ppm NO4. It's been about a week and so far haven't seen any changes in the tank other than the corals having more color. It's also growing over the coralline algae on my overflows but nothing on the rock. I've attached some pictures I took under the microscope also.
